- Title
- Four new species of Valvifera (Crustacea: Isopoda) from ANDEEP cruises in the Weddell Sea
- Abstract
- Four new species of Isopoda Valvifera are described from ANDEEP cruises in the Weddell Sea. They belong to three families: Fissarcturus brandtae sp. nov. and Fissarcturus polarsternae sp. nov. (Antarcturidae); Dolichiscus clarencensis sp. nov. (Austrarcturellidae); and Rectarcturus antarcticus sp. nov. (Rectarcturidae). Each new species is compared with others from the Southern Ocean. The species are illustrated using line drawings, microphotographs and micro-CT scans.
